Biography
2018: Started in all 23 matches during senior season, logging a team high and career high 2,027 minutes on the season...Matched career highs in points (7), assists (5) and goals (1)...The lone goal of the season was the game tying goal in a 3-2 win over Florida Tech on Sept. 5...Earned NSIC Defensive Player of the Week honors twice throughout the season...Finished career playing the most minutes (6,551) in Minnesota State history...Named to the United Soccer Coaches DII All-Central Region First Team, the All-NSIC First Team and the NSIC All-Tournament Team.
2017: Appeared in 21 matches (all starts), logging 1,777 minutes...Garnered three assists for three points...Named to NSIC Fall All-Academic Team and NSIC All-Conference Second Team...Earned NSIC Defensive Player of the Week honors.
2016: Started 21 games and played a career-high 1,804 minutes...Tallied four assists for four points...Was named to All-NSIC Second Team and NSIC Tournament MVP...Earned DII Conference Commissioner's Association Women's Soccer All-Central Region Second Team and NSCAA NCAA Division II Women's All-Central Region Second Team honors.
2015: Played in 18 games, starting in five of them her freshman year...Tallied one goal and five assists on 12 shots in totaling 943 minutes.
High School: Hausken was a letterwinner and starter for North St. Paul...She was an all-conference selection her senior season as well all-state runner up...Club team was state cup champions her freshman season and ranked first in the nation her sophomore season taking second in the nation...Competed for a national championship her junior season.
